Okay... the "Takaha, Shiochan" duo (?) is commonly credited for Kick Master, which sounds absolutely nothing like what else it's been credited for e.g. G.I. Joe. Instead, it sounds a lot more like Zombie Nation, which means Norio Nakagata. Can anyone make sense of this for me? Who is Takaha, anyway?

Are you sure Takaha is Yusuke Takahama? Yusuke Takahama worked for Data East, but GI Joe and Kick Master are KID games...

Also, does anyone know if it was confirmed somewhere that Nobuyuki Shioda did the music to GI Joe The Atlantis Factor? I know he was the main guy at KID and that he did A Real American Hero, so it would make sense that he did Atlantis Factor, but i couldn't find any solid proof anywhere.

Okay, so Nobuyuki Shioda did not do the music to GI Joe The Atlantis Factor. It was Takahama (Takaha):

https://twitter.com/nob_shioda/statu...46822826770432

Thanks to DoomMaster1994 for investigating that.

Now, I'm just looking for confirmation on what Takahama's first name is and if it is Yusuke, I guess he worked at both Data East and KID.

The Atlantis Factor ("GI JOE 2") and Kick Master are on Target Entertainment's work list: http://www.target-ent.com/gamelist.html. Not direct confirmation it was Takahama specifically, as Target has multiple sound guys, but combining that with the games' credits should mean it's him.

Is Target Entertainment Yusuke Takahama's company? This about page makes me think so:

http://www.target-ent.com/ent_company.html

Either way, I think that the games list on the site proves that Yusuke is The Atlantis Factor's Takahama's first name, and since Nobuyuki Shioda referred to him as Takahama and that he did the music to Atlantis Factor, it's conclusive that Yusuke Takahama was in fact the sole composer on The Atlantis Factor.

Also, the alias "Takaha" should probably be added to Yusuke Takahama's page on this site.
